#ifdef HAVE_CONFIG_H
# include <config.h>
#endif
#include <gst/check/gstcheck.h>
static void
test_ghostpad_error_case (GstCaps * caps, GstElement * sink,
const gchar * fake_sink_name)
{
GstStateChangeReturn state_ret;
GstElement *pipeline, *src, *filter, *fakesink;
pipeline = gst_pipeline_new ("pipeline");
src = gst_element_factory_make ("fakesrc", NULL);
filter = gst_element_factory_make ("capsfilter", NULL);
g_object_set (filter, "caps", caps, NULL);
gst_caps_unref (caps);
gst_bin_add_many (GST_BIN (pipeline), src, filter, sink, NULL);
fail_unless (gst_element_link (src, filter), "Failed to link src to filter");
fail_unless (gst_element_link (filter, sink),
"Failed to link filter to sink");
/* this should fail, there's no such format */
state_ret = gst_element_set_state (pipeline, GST_STATE_PAUSED);
if (state_ret == GST_STATE_CHANGE_ASYNC) {
/* make sure we wait for the actual success/failure to happen */
GstState state;
state_ret =
gst_element_get_state (pipeline, &state, &state, GST_CLOCK_TIME_NONE);
}
fakesink = gst_bin_get_by_name (GST_BIN (sink), fake_sink_name);
if (fakesink != NULL) {
/* no real sink available */
fail_unless (state_ret == GST_STATE_CHANGE_SUCCESS,
"pipeline _set_state() to PAUSED failed");
gst_object_unref (fakesink);
} else {
/* autovideosink contains a real video sink */
fail_unless (state_ret == GST_STATE_CHANGE_FAILURE,
"pipeline _set_state() to PAUSED succeeded but should have failed");
/* so, we hit an error and try to shut down the pipeline; this shouldn't
* deadlock or block anywhere when autovideosink resets the ghostpad
* targets etc. */
}
state_ret = gst_element_set_state (pipeline, GST_STATE_NULL);
fail_unless (state_ret == GST_STATE_CHANGE_SUCCESS,
"State change on pipeline failed");
/* clean up */
gst_object_unref (pipeline);
}
GST_START_TEST (test_autovideosink_ghostpad_error_case)
{
GstElement *sink = gst_element_factory_make ("autovideosink", NULL);
GstCaps *caps = gst_caps_new_simple ("video/x-raw", "format", G_TYPE_STRING,
"ABCD", NULL);
test_ghostpad_error_case (caps, sink, "fake-video-sink");
}
GST_END_TEST;
GST_START_TEST (test_autoaudiosink_ghostpad_error_case)
{
GstElement *sink = gst_element_factory_make ("autoaudiosink", NULL);
GstCaps *caps = gst_caps_new_simple ("audio/x-raw", "format", G_TYPE_STRING,
"ABCD", NULL);
test_ghostpad_error_case (caps, sink, "fake-audio-sink");
}
GST_END_TEST;
static Suite *
autodetect_suite (void)
{
Suite *s = suite_create ("autodetect");
TCase *tc_chain = tcase_create ("general");
suite_add_tcase (s, tc_chain);
tcase_add_test (tc_chain, test_autovideosink_ghostpad_error_case);
tcase_add_test (tc_chain, test_autoaudiosink_ghostpad_error_case);
return s;
}
GST_CHECK_MAIN (autodetect);
